As per Market Research Future, the Concentrated Photovoltaic Market Share remains a specialized portion of the global solar industry, characterized by its focus on efficiency and utility-scale deployment. Although CPV accounts for a smaller share compared to conventional photovoltaic technologies, its presence is strategically significant in high-performance solar applications.

Market share distribution is influenced by regional deployment patterns. Areas with high direct solar irradiance dominate CPV installations, giving these regions a larger share of the global CPV market. Utility-scale projects in such locations contribute disproportionately to overall capacity.

Technology leadership plays a crucial role in shaping market share. Companies that specialize in multi-junction solar cells, advanced optics, and tracking systems hold a competitive advantage. Continuous innovation allows these players to secure contracts for large projects, strengthening their market position.

Another factor affecting market share is project scale. CPV systems are typically deployed in fewer but larger installations, meaning a single project can significantly impact market share statistics. This contrasts with conventional solar, where numerous small installations drive market dominance.

Competition from traditional photovoltaic technologies continues to limit CPV’s overall share. Declining silicon solar prices have made conventional systems more accessible, particularly for residential and commercial applications. As a result, CPV remains focused on segments where efficiency outweighs cost considerations.

Looking ahead, CPV market share is expected to remain stable with selective growth. Increased emphasis on maximizing output, reducing land use, and integrating advanced solar technologies may gradually enhance CPV’s role within the broader renewable energy mix.

In summary, while CPV does not dominate the solar sector, its market share reflects its importance as a high-efficiency solution for targeted applications and regions.
